Who started grunge
Influenced by punk rock, by the hardcore-punk inheritors of its do-it-yourself ethic such as Hüsker Dü, and by the sound of 1970s heavy metal bands such as Black Sabbath, Led Zeppelin, and AC/DC, grunge came to fruition on Seattle's independent Sub Pop record label as Mudhoney, Nirvana, Screaming Trees, and Soundgarden …

Who was the 1st grunge band
Green River
Green River, 'Rehab Doll' (1988)
Generally recognized as the Seattle Grunge movement's charter band, Green River was formed in 1984 and included future Mudhoney members Mark Arm and Steve Turner, eventual Pearl Jam founders Stone Gossard and Jeff Ament, plus Mother Love Bone guitarist Bruce Fairweather.

What band started grunge
Green River
Green River (a name reportedly inspired by the Green River Killer) is another group behind the birth of the Seattle scene. Hailed by many as the first grunge band, they released their debut EP Come On Down in 1985 and helped boost the indie prestige of the Sub Pop label with their follow-up EP, Dry As a Bone, in 1987.

What was the first grunge hit
The first grunge album to hit big was Alice in Chains' debut, Facelift (released in August 1990), while Soundgarden broke through with their second major label album, Badmotorfinger. But each band reacted differently to its initial success.
